Output 3fafb0b4a42f8bb9dfd1feecbee1114b0a76b84e1630a38d08f5733859e2740c:0

value
529692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fa49abccc0a24ba82b9ab2d40308e4368924d9 OP_EQUAL
address
34LEgDQQxBPjkH25hfxr78zBcABtC1joZu
transaction
3fafb0b4a42f8bb9dfd1feecbee1114b0a76b84e1630a38d08f5733859e2740c
spent
true